Alert: spoolhawk-svc queue depth exceeded 500 jobs for 10+ minutes. Print jobs from the Dunmore office are stalling. Likely causes: stuck renderer worker or a jammed upstream fetch from the asset store. Restart the worker pool first; if depth doesn't drop in 5 minutes, drain the queue and replay from the dead-letter topic. Full procedure is in the spoolhawk runbook. If replay fails or data loss is suspected, escalate via the address below.

escalation mailbox, kaweg-kahif: druwyn.sordor@nelvroworks.corp

INTERNAL MEMO — Finance Team Only

Re: Term Sheet from Caldrey Systems

Caldrey's revised term sheet arrived Tuesday. Key points: a three-year supply commitment, volume rebates tiered at 8% and 12%, and an exclusivity clause covering the Velmora product line. Lena Harwick has flagged the exclusivity language as potentially restrictive given our pipeline with other partners. Please model cash impact under both tiers before Friday's review. Our position going into negotiations is noted below.

board note of kahag-baguf: The finance team signed off on a budget of $419.2 million for Project Gorvan.

### Step 4: Stabilize the integration tests

Heads up: the Tollgate payments suite is flaky mostly because tests share one sandbox ledger. Before migrating, give each test run its own namespace and bump the settlement poll timeout — the old default is way too tight. Once that's in place, reruns should drop to near zero. The test harness picks up these configuration values at startup.

config for hahip-yajep:
holix:
  log_level: error
  metrics_host: metrics.holix.qorvellabs.internal
  pin: 9600
  pool_size: 8

### Step 4: Backfill idempotency keys

Before flipping the retry flag in Tollgate, every historical payment row needs an idempotency key, or retries will double-charge. The backfill script is safe to rerun and logs its progress every 10k rows. Point it at the payments primary using the connection string below.

database URL for bahop-yagep: mssql://sildor_svc:35ha7jz@db-fb6d.nelvrodyn.example:5432/casath